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: Настройка Grub4Dos  (Прочитано 5230 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н neek666

  • Автор темы
  • Новичок
  • *
  • Сообщений: 29
    • Просмотр профиля
Настройка Grub4Dos
« : 21 Июня 2012, 17:09:49 »
Всем добрый день! Никак не получается настроить загрузчик, помогите пожалуйста. Необходимо в загрузчик добавить вариант установки ХР. Для этого делаю следующий код:
(Нажмите, чтобы показать/скрыть)

Путь правильный к образу, он лежит в той же папке (а именно в корне флешки) что и загрузчик. Здесь все правильно. При выполнении кода вылетает ошибка, что дескать формат файла неверный. Причем ошибка при выполнении команды:
chainloader (fd0)+1

Я так понимаю, что загрузчик не поддерживает монтирование ISO файлов. Если это так, то скиньте пожалуйста ссылку на прогу, которая сможет либо переконвертировать ISO в IMA либо вообще создать IMA из виртуального привода. Если все таки загрузчик поддерживает ISO файлы, то подскажите плиз, где я лоханулся в коде?)) Я не хочу использовать код:
map --mem, потому что при этом файлик польется в оперативу, а он большой для этого. Поэтому хочу именно через код "map"

Пользователь решил продолжить мысль 21 Июня 2012, 19:46:25:
Люди, ну кто нибудь, помогите пожалуйста :'(

Пользователь решил продолжить мысль 22 Июня 2012, 06:05:17:
Ладно. Постораюсь поподробнее описать ситуацию. Есть загрузчик Grub4Dos. Я его файлики кинул в корень флешки:
default
grldr
grldr.mbr
menu.lst
config.sys
А его MBR прописал в загрузочном секторе флешке. Отредактировал файлик "menu.lst" таким образом, что возможно несколько вариантов загрузки:
- установка Windows 7
- установка Linux ubuntu
- установка WinXP
- запуск HirensBootCD

Установка Windows 7 и Linux Ubuntu работают корректно. А вот с двумя другими вариантами проблема. Дело в том, что бы не заграмождать корень флешки разными файликами от разных операционок, я решил WinXP и HirensBootCD запускать используя их образы. Загрузчик вроди как должен поддерживать создание "виртуальных" дисков и монтирование в них этих образов. Для реализации этой функции я использую следующие коды:

Для запуска установки WinXP:
(Нажмите, чтобы показать/скрыть)

Для запуска HirenBootDC:
(Нажмите, чтобы показать/скрыть)

Проблема в том, что в обоих случаях выскакивает ошибка:
"invalid or unsupported executable format"

Я пробовал вместо команды "map --mem" использовать команду "map". Результат тот же. Такое ощущение, что я что то очень важное упустил. Файлы образы я предварительно дефрагментировал программой "WinContig"

Редактировал загрузчик в соответствии с тем, как написано на сайте:
http://nazabore2011.narod.ru/#up

Незнаю, может быть там что то упущено, очень важное. Но проблему я самостоятельно решить не могу. Поэтому и прошу помощи специалистов.

Пользователь решил продолжить мысль 22 Июня 2012, 06:31:11:
Так, проблему с запуском HirensBootCD я решил. Дело в том, что тот код, который я использовал:
(Нажмите, чтобы показать/скрыть)

Оказался в корень неверным. Надо было вместо (fd0) ставить (hd32):
(Нажмите, чтобы показать/скрыть)

И в этом случае все запускается. Но есть небольшой нюанс... Этот способ работает только с командой:
map --mem. То есть, образ загружаетяс в оперативу. С установкой WinXP это не пройдет. Слишком много весит, что бы в оперативу грузить. Подскажите пожалуйста какой нибудь альтернативный способ.
« Последнее редактирование: 22 Июня 2012, 06:31:11 от neek666 »

Оффлайн xkool

  • Старожил
  • *
  • Сообщений: 1459
  • do not love my brain
    • Просмотр профиля
Re: Настройка Grub4Dos
« Ответ #1 : 22 Июня 2012, 11:40:12 »
Иди на этот сайт,там найдешь нужную инфу.Нужна регистрация.
Лучше маленький доллар, чем большое спасибо.

Оффлайн Sirko_21

  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
Настройка Grub4Dos
« Ответ #2 : 03 Октября 2012, 12:57:50 »
Люди подскажите пожалуста зачем в грубе опция mem при установке винды с флешки? И как с эмулировать образ касперского если ему тупо нужен эмуляция сидюка, да я понимаю что если перековырять на флешку всё вполне работает но меня интересует именно эмуляция так что б касперский думал что он грузится с сидюка как в yumi

Оффлайн xkool

  • Старожил
  • *
  • Сообщений: 1459
  • do not love my brain
    • Просмотр профиля
Re: Настройка Grub4Dos
« Ответ #3 : 03 Октября 2012, 14:09:35 »
Люди подскажите пожалуста зачем в грубе опция mem при установке винды с флешки? И как с эмулировать образ касперского если ему тупо нужен эмуляция сидюка, да я понимаю что если перековырять на флешку всё вполне работает но меня интересует именно эмуляция так что б касперский думал что он грузится с сидюка как в yumi

У меня касперский грузится иак:
title Kaspersky rescue
find --set-root /liveusb
kernel /rescue/rescue root=live:/dev/well/this/is/nonsense rootfstype=auto vga=791 init=/init initrd=rescue.igz kav_lang=ru udev liveimg splash quiet doscsi nomodeset
initrd /rescue/rescue.igz
Лучше маленький доллар, чем большое спасибо.

Оффлайн Sirko_21

  • Новичок
  • *
  • Сообщений: 3
    • Просмотр профиля
Re: Настройка Grub4Dos
« Ответ #4 : 03 Октября 2012, 14:55:36 »
у меня тоже он грузится как если usb. Но если я возьму диск сд и просто захочу его семулировать как в сидюк почему так не получается груб он же емулирует исошники зачем телодвижения с переделкой на флешку? Теже проблеми с клонзиллой всё нада косить под флеху почему незя тупо семулировать образ?

Пользователь решил продолжить мысль 03 Октября 2012, 14:57:14:
в то время как мультизагрузочная yumi это делает с пол оборота хотя у неё там всего ничего пара файлов, обидно до глубины души

Пользователь решил продолжить мысль 03 Октября 2012, 14:58:48:
в то время как мультизагрузочная yumi это делает с пол оборота хотя у неё там всего ничего пара файлов, обидно до глубины души
« Последнее редактирование: 03 Октября 2012, 14:58:48 от Sirko_21 »

Оффлайн xkool

  • Старожил
  • *
  • Сообщений: 1459
  • do not love my brain
    • Просмотр профиля
Re: Настройка Grub4Dos
« Ответ #5 : 04 Октября 2012, 11:25:56 »
у меня тоже он грузится как если usb. Но если я возьму диск сд и просто захочу его семулировать как в сидюк почему так не получается груб он же емулирует исошники зачем телодвижения с переделкой на флешку? Теже проблеми с клонзиллой всё нада косить под флеху почему незя тупо семулировать образ?

Пользователь решил продолжить мысль 03 Октября 2012, 14:57:14:
в то время как мультизагрузочная yumi это делает с пол оборота хотя у неё там всего ничего пара файлов, обидно до глубины души

Пользователь решил продолжить мысль 03 Октября 2012, 14:58:48:
в то время как мультизагрузочная yumi это делает с пол оборота хотя у неё там всего ничего пара файлов, обидно до глубины души
Касперский у меня грузится из образа iso
Лучше маленький доллар, чем большое спасибо.

 

Страница сгенерирована за 0.019 секунд. Запросов: 22.